Super Bowl Football Chocolate Covered Strawberries!
What You Need: Strawberries White chocolate chips Bakers dipping chocolate 1 Microwave safe mug Scissors 1 Piping bag Parchment paper Melt the dipping chocolate in 30 second intervals until the chocolate is almost completely melted.Dip each strawberry into the chocolate, swirling until the entire strawberry is covered.Hold the strawberry above the chocolate for a few seconds until it stops dripping. Place the chocolate covered strawberry on a plate with parchment paper and push it forward to cover up any chocolate puddles that may from at the tip of the strawberry.Melt a ... >> Read More...
#FixItFriday: Master Bedroom Expansion
We're taking Fix it Friday to the bedroom! Here is the before picture of my client's muted aqua master bedroom. The clients wanted an updated bedroom while still keeping their bedroom furniture and their bedding. As you can see, they had symmetry with their matching night stands and lamps, but still something was off with the space. What 5 things would you do to fix this space? 5 Changes I Made: Painted the room a warm grey color and added white crown molding to the perimeter Brought symmetry to the room by adding a window to the right and hanging floor to ceiling window ... >> Read More...
#FixItFriday: Updated Transitional
Happy Friday! Today's focus is on one of my older projects. It was a tract home with an incredibly disproportionate and awkward built-in in the family room. I don't know why home builders ALWAYS build built ins that aren't symmetrical. It drives me NUTS! SO-- what are the different things you would fix in this room? Here is what we ended up with: 5 Changes I made: Closed off the doorway to center the fireplace and bring some symmetry to the built-in Added some texture to the fireplace with our favorite Eldorado Stone, lined with modern molding Removed the yellow color on the ... >> Read More...
